PEOPLE v. SIMMONS


169 Misc.2d 223 (1996)

643 N.Y.S.2d 919

The People of the State of New York, Plaintiff, v. David Simmons, Defendant.

Supreme Court, New York County.

May 10, 1996


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Legal Aid Society, New York City (Alan Gardner of counsel), for defendant. Elizabeth Candreva for New York City Department of Probation.


MARCY L. KAHN, J.

The question presented in this case is whether a bench warrant issued to secure a probationer's presence on an alleged violation of probation tolls the running of the probationary term in the absence of the filing of a declaration of delinquency.
